Families and the general public
Activities intended for the community as a whole, from families to the general public.
The Education Section periodically organises educational, training and outreach activities for families with children of various ages and the general public, both in the Museum premises and outdoors. Activities are provided on specific days, weekends, and public holidays.

A guided tour or workshop from among those designed for schools can be organised by contacting the Education Section at least 15 days before the scheduled date. Users may request customisation of the selected activity.
About us
Since 1996, the Education Section has been responsible for the Museum's educational and training offerings, planning and implementing workshops, guided tours, nature trails and itineraries tailored to age and audience.
All activities offer opportunities for discovery, exploration, cultural, sensory and emotional stimulation. Taking part in a guided tour or an educational activity arouses curiosity, conveys knowledge and develops skills in a non-conventional way, fostering active learning processes.
Schools, civil organisations, public administrations, third sector entities, public and private institutions, citizens and families... anyone can benefit from the MRSN's educational services.
The Education Section also encourages the co-planning of thematic routes or specific activities, according to the needs and demands of the public.
